Residential HVAC Manual J/D/S
Budget: $30 – $250 USD
I’m looking for a quick-turn HVAC load and system design package for four identical apartments: Units 2A and 2B on both the second and third floors. Think of them as the yellow (left) and green (center) footprints on the plans you already have.
Unit facts you’ll work from
• 1,750 sq ft each
• 4 bedrooms, 4 bathrooms, open living/kitchen
• Enhanced insulation throughout the envelope
• Single-pane windows
• North–South orientation
Scope
I need complete Manual J, Manual D, and Manual S calculations—no AutoCAD drawing, just the calcs and supporting schedules. I’ll be reviewing sensible/latent loads by room, duct layouts and sizes, ESP assumptions, and equipment selection data. A concise report (PDF or XLS) per unit plus a summary page that rolls up all four units is perfect.
Timing
Everything has to land in my inbox within three days of awarding the job, so please be confident in meeting that deadline before you accept.
Deliverables (acceptance criteria)
1. Manual J room-by-room load sheets and block summary.
2. Manual D duct design showing cfm, velocity, and static calculations.
3. Manual S equipment sizing with model numbers that meet calculated loads.
4. One combined summary page comparing the four units.
If any assumptions beyond the data above are needed—internal gains, ventilation rates, etc.—call them out clearly in the report so I can sign off quickly.
